Battery life

The battery life of the scooter is affected by a number of factors. The type of battery used, the frequency with which it is used and its charging procedure are all aspects that can affect the life of a battery. The more frequently a battery gets used, the shorter its lifespan will be. Users who regularly use their scooters will have to replace them earlier than those who use it occasionally. The amount of energy stored by a battery is important, since it can determine how long the scooter can last between charges.

The most common types of batteries for a mobility scoot are SLA (Sealed Lead Acid), GEL (Absorbent glass mat), and AGM (Sealed Lead Acid). Each of these batteries has its own strengths and weaknesses, however they all have a similar time span. Gel batteries are more expensive than SLA and AGM however they are able to last longer. It is recommended to store the batteries in a dry, cool place when they are not being utilized and to keep them fully charged. It is also recommended that you disconnect the batteries from the charger after the charge cycle has been completed. This could reduce the battery's life span.

Battery Charging

Whether you have a brand new mobility scooter or an older model, it is essential to charge your battery after every use. This will allow you to enjoy a longer life from the batteries and avoid overcharging, which can damage the batteries. If you are unsure of how to charge your scooter and need help, ask the technician who installs it or consult the manufacturer's instructions.

Ideally, you should plug in your scooter at approximately 10 to 90 percent of its battery. It is essential to read the instructions on how to charge your battery in the owner's manual since they will differ from model to. Using the right charger and following the instruction carefully will ensure that your batteries last longer.

It is recommended to recharge your lithium battery mobility scooter over the course of a night after every use. It will take a minimum of eight hours to fully charge the battery of a mobility scooter. The batteries should be fully charged before you store your scooter. They'll lose the capacity to keep a full charge and only last a few trips in the absence of.

Always connect the charger to the scooter prior to plugging it into an outlet. This will protect the battery from being damaged by charging too much or the power surge. Before disconnecting the charger, it is essential to disconnect the plug. Failure to do so could blow the fuse and void the warranty.

The Life Cycle Assessment (LCA) is a method of quantitative environmental impact assessment, is used to study the environmental effects that are associated with electric scooters. LCA is an environmental impact assessment that is quantitative. method that allows for the calculation of impacts for products and services throughout all phases of their life. The results are then analyzed in order to identify improvement options and determine the environmental impact of a particular product or service.

We use a simple but comprehensive system boundary definition that includes the e-scooter's materials and manufacturing, its transportation to Brussels and its distribution phase, which includes deployment and daily collection and the power source to charge. The treatment for the end of life is not included since it is not a significant emission source in the Raleigh area. The result is a broad variety of results, which are driven mainly by the variability in the scooter lifetime. Figure 3 shows the results in g CO2-eq per mile of passenger for each scenario.

The most significant contributions to global warming impacts are the acrylonitrile butadiene styrene (ABS), polyvinyl chloride (PVC), and pol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E) materials used in the production of e-scooter components. The e-scooter's materials, everyday use, and charging are also major contributors to acidification, respiratory effects and eutrophication. The e-scooter releases a small amount of carbon dioxide but it's not enough to cause significant effects. The best method to minimize the impact of e-scooters to ensure that they last a long span and optimize their distribution.
